在线投票系统ER图关系
时间: 2024-04-21 22:21:42 浏览: 176
在线投票系统的ER图关系主要包括以下几个实体和它们之间的关系:
1. 用户(User)实体:表示系统的注册用户,包括用户ID、用户名、密码等属性。
2. 投票主题(Voting Topic)实体:表示一个投票的主题,包括主题ID、主题名称、描述等属性。
3. 投票选项(Voting Option)实体:表示一个投票主题下的选项,包括选项ID、选项名称等属性。
4. 投票记录(Voting Record)实体:表示用户对某个投票主题的投票记录,包括记录ID、用户ID、主题ID、选项ID等属性。
5. 管理员(Admin)实体:表示系统的管理员,包括管理员ID、用户名、密码等属性。
实体之间的关系如下:
1. 用户与投票记录之间是一对多的关系,一个用户可以有多个投票记录,但一个投票记录只属于一个用户。
2. 投票主题与投票选项之间是一对多的关系,一个投票主题可以有多个投票选项,但一个投票选项只属于一个投票主题。
3. 用户与管理员之间是一对多的关系,一个管理员可以管理多个用户,但一个用户只属于一个管理员。
相关问题
在线投票系统的er图
在线投票系统的ER图包含以下实体和关系:
实体:
1. 用户(User):系统注册用户的信息,包括用户名、密码、邮箱等;
2. 投票(Vote):每个投票有一个唯一的标识符、标题、描述、开始和结束日期等信息;
3. 选项(Option):每个投票包含多个选项,每个选项有一个唯一的标识符、标题、描述等信息;
4. 投票记录(VoteRecord):用户对某个选项的投票记录,包括所属的投票、所选的选项和投票时间等信息。
关系:
1. 用户与投票:一个用户可以创建多个投票,一个投票只能由一个用户创建;
2. 投票与选项:一个投票可以有多个选项,一个选项只能属于一个投票;
3. 用户与投票记录:一个用户可以对多个选项进行投票,一条投票记录只能属于一个用户;
4. 投票记录与选项:一条投票记录必须对应一个选项,一个选项可以有多条投票记录。
阅读全文